Abstract
A hollow fiber membrane is made by covering a tubular supporting structure with a membrane dope and converting the membrane dope into a solid porous membrane wall. Optionally, a textile reinforcing structure in the form of a circular knit may be added around the supporting structure before it is covered in dope. The reinforcing structure thereby becomes embedded in the membrane wall. The supporting structure may be soluble in a non-solvent of the membrane wall, for example water, and may be removed from the membrane. Alternatively, the supporting structure may be porous. A porous supporting structure may be made by a non-woven textile process, a sintering process within an extrusion machine, or by extruding a polymer mixed with a second component. The second component may be a soluble solid or liquid, a super-critical gas, or a second polymer that does not react with the first polymer.

11. A method of making a hollow fiber membrane comprising the steps of,
a) providing a porous tubular supporting structure; -
b) covering the supporting structure with a membrane dope; and
,c) converting the membrane dope into a solid porous membrane wall, wherein step a) comprises a step selected from the group consisting of (i) extruding a mixture of a thermoplastic membrane polymer and super-critical carbon dioxide gas; (ii) extruding a mixture of a thermoplastic membrane polymer and a water soluble solid or liquid; (iii) extruding a mixture of a thermoplastic membrane polymer and a second polymer that is non-reactive with the membrane polymer, followed by stretching the extrusion to create cracks between the two polymers; and
,(iv) extruding semi-molten granules of a polymer under pressure through an annular die. - View Dependent Claims (12, 13, 14, 15, 16)
